Web4 May 2024 · The water potential in plant solutions is influenced by solute concentration, pressure, gravity, and factors called matrix effects. Water potential can be broken down into its individual components using the following equation: (17.1.1.1) ψ system = ψ total = ψ s + ψ p + ψ g + ψ m. WebDefinition. Web7 Feb 2024 · Plants need water to grow! Plants are about 80-95% water and need water for multiple reasons as they grow including for photosynthesis, for cooling, and to transport minerals and nutrients from the soil and into the plant.
